United Press Assn, by El. Tel. OopyTigin ' I Australian Press Association.) TOICIO, Nov. 4. For the enthronement of the new Bniperor, 30.000 police will he mobilised for service at Tokip anil Kioto, thrice the. number engaged at the •enthronement in 1915. On. Tuesday all traffic will -be stooped in the centre of the city, while a cordon of thousands, oi pm ltce will be thrown round the Unified, preventing the public approach after ° The.' regulations' are unprecedented iti their strictness, and .testify to the nervousness of the police. One thousand suspected persons have been lodged in gaol for the remainder of the month. .
